Ingredients
One-pan balsamic chicken features simple yet flavorful ingredients that you may already have on hand.
For the Sauce:
- 1/3 cup balsamic vinegar
- 2 Tbsp. honey
- 2 Tbsp. oil, such as avocado or olive oil
- 2 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 tsp. Italian seasoning
- 1 Tbsp. Dijon mustard
For the Chicken:
- 2 lb. boneless, skinless chicken breasts, pounded to even thickness
- Kosher salt and fresh black pepper
For Topping:
- 8 oz. grape tomatoes, halved
- 8 oz. fresh mozzarella balls (ciliegine or pearls)
- 2 Tbsp. finely chopped fresh basil
How to Make One Pan Balsamic Chicken
Step 1: Prepare the Balsamic Sauce
In a bowl, whisk together all sauce ingredients until well blended. Season with salt and pepper according to your taste preferences.
Step 2: Combine Tomatoes and Mozzarella
In a separate bowl, toss together the halved tomatoes, mozzarella balls, and chopped basil. Season with salt and pepper as needed.
Step 3: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 400 degrees F to ensure it’s hot when you transfer the dish.
Step 4: Sear the Chicken
Heat oil over medium-high heat in your large oven-safe skillet. Season both sides of the chicken breasts with kosher salt and black pepper. When the oil is shimmering hot, add the chicken in a single layer. Sear for 1-2 minutes on each side until lightly golden brown.
Step 5: Add Balsamic Sauce
Pour the prepared balsamic sauce over the chicken in the skillet. It should quickly come to a simmer while you scrape up any flavorful brown bits from the bottom of the pan with a wooden spoon.
Step 6: Top with Tomato Mixture
Remove the skillet from heat and spread the tomato mozzarella mixture evenly over the seared chicken.
Step 7: Bake
Place the skillet in your preheated oven uncovered. Bake for 18-23 minutes until the chicken is cooked through; it should reach an internal temperature of 165°F. Once done, remove from oven and let rest for about 5 minutes before serving.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
When preparing One Pan Balsamic Chicken, it’s easy to make a few common mistakes. Here are some tips to ensure your dish turns out perfectly.
- Ignoring the chicken thickness: If the chicken breasts are not pounded to an even thickness, they may cook unevenly. Use a meat mallet for consistent cooking.
- Skipping seasoning: Failing to season the chicken properly can result in bland flavors. Be generous with salt and pepper to enhance taste.
- Overcrowding the pan: Placing too much chicken in the skillet can lead to steaming instead of searing. Cook in batches if necessary for that perfect golden crust.
- Not preheating the oven: Baking in an unheated oven can extend cooking time and affect texture. Always preheat your oven before baking.
- Ignoring resting time: Cutting into the chicken right after baking can dry it out. Allow it to rest for a few minutes for juicy results.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ftovers in an airtight container.
- They will last for up to 3-4 days in the fridge.
Freezing One Pan Balsamic Chicken
- Freeze in a freezer-safe container or bag.
- It can be stored for up to 2-3 months.
Reheating One Pan Balsamic Chicken
- Oven: Preheat the oven to 350°F and reheat for about 15-20 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Heat on medium power for 2-3 minutes, checking frequently to avoid overcooking.
- Stovetop: Warm gently over medium heat in a skillet, adding a splash of water if needed to keep it moist.

Can I use different types of vinegar?
Yes, you can substitute balsamic vinegar with red wine vinegar or apple cider vinegar, but it will change the flavor profile slightly.
